I was born on the Isle of Wight and have lived here all my life. I am a self-taught artist and have been painting for as long as I can remember. I began painting in watercolour, but have tried acrylic on canvas as well as some pastel work. I now use water-mixable oil paints on primed mount board and feel most comfortable using this medium. Local scenes feature strongly in my work, and since I love living by the sea, these are mostly coastal views. In an attempt to add more atmosphere to my paintings I paint many of my subjects from life, working outdoors. I feel this has taught me to work quicker and has improved my drawing and observational skills dramatically. I have attended Life Drawing classes, where I used charcoal, pastel and ink. Although this took me completely outside my comfort zone, it produced some interesting results.
I have been a member of Cowes Art Group since 1991 and exhibit with the group several times a year at Gurnard Village Hall and St Mary’s Church Hall, Cowes.
I am inspired mostly by the Impressionist style of painting to create light and atmosphere. I also admire the work of contemporary artist Jack Vettriano.
